
Mahmoud Kiekha
Mahmoud Kiekha is a judge known for his involvement in significant legal cases in Iran. Recently, he has been in the news due to his role in the high-profile case of Arman Abdolali and Ghazaleh Shakoor, where he discussed the intricacies and hidden aspects of the case during a televised interview.
